Jevin Muniz played a pivotal role in Colorado State's 65-57 victory over San Jose State, scoring 15 points off the bench. The game, held in Fort Collins, saw Muniz also contributing six rebounds and five assists. Rashaan Mbemba added to the team's success with 11 points and 11 rebounds. Despite a strong performance from Colby Garland, who scored 21 points for San Jose State, the team suffered its sixth consecutive loss.
